a. Note:   [Herald and Torch Light, Maryland, 17 Dec 1891] Jacksonville, FLA, Dec 14. -- Details of the quadruple murder...F.J. Packwood, his little son and his sister-in-law, Miss Bruce, were the occupants...Friday Mr. Packwood went to Maitland on business, leaving the child and Miss Bruce at home alone. Miss Bruce sent...for Mrs Hatch... who came with her little son to spend the night....found dead were Mrs. Hatch, her son, Miss Bruce, and Frankie Packwood, a little golden haired tot of 5 years....
